  Unlocking neural population non-stationarities using hierarchical dynamics models

Park, M., Bohner, G., & Macke, J. H. (2016). Unlocking neural population non-stationarities using hierarchical dynamics models. In C. Cortes (Ed.), Advances in Neural Information Processing Systems 28 (NIPS 2015).
